Former US President Donald Trump has disclosed details of a covert operation during his recent visit to Turkey, where he was hidden inside a catering container truck to evade a credible threat from Iran.

According to Trump, the Secret Service and military officials arranged for him to board a separate aircraft concealed within the container, while Air Force One departed Ankara airport carrying his staff and journalists as a decoy.

"I think actually the plane that I flew on was at greater risk," Trump said, explaining that the decoy flight was less likely to be targeted than the aircraft he was on. He emphasized his compliance with security personnel, stating, "I just have to do what they say."

The operation was complicated by the fact that the plane Trump initially arrived in Turkey on was a luxury jet gifted by Qatar, which lacked standard missile detection and countermeasure systems present on older presidential aircraft. Consequently, Trump flew from Turkey to the United Kingdom on a smaller government plane before rejoining the Qatari aircraft there.

Trump's revelation sparked calls for transparency from political leaders. Senate Democratic Leader Chuck Schumer demanded an immediate briefing from the administration on the Iranian threats, the extraordinary security measures taken, and any potential risks to US personnel and national security.

Schumer criticized the administration for withholding information from Congress, saying, "It is unacceptable that Congress was kept in the dark and instead learned about this serious threat through press reports."
